I was driving my A the other day and started to hear a rather loud scraping sound from the tailshaft area... 'OH NO!?!.. that old tranny has let go!?!' said I with great consternation...

I crawled under to check with visions of pulling the freshly installed drive train back out only to find, thankfully, that the front driveshaft dust cover had worked loose... I pressed it back into place but have yet to correct the problem in any way permanently...

I THINK that it was originally simply pressed in place and, over time, the flange has widened... I was thinking that a little dab of liquid weld will fix it.

BUT before I do that... anyone had a similar malfunction and if so, how did you fix it? The A is a late '57 1500...
